Navigating the Process of Obtaining a Class C Driving License

In many nations, driving is not simply a way of transport however a sign of independence and liberty. For those seeking to drive commercial lorries, acquiring a Class C driving license is a crucial step. This license enables people to run vehicles created to carry more than 15 guests, consisting of the driver, and automobiles with a Gross Vehicle Weight Rating (GVWR) of 26,001 pounds or more. Whether you're a skilled driver or a beginner to the world of business driving, comprehending the process of acquiring a Class C license is necessary. This short article supplies an extensive guide to assist you navigate the actions, requirements, and regularly asked concerns related to getting a Class C driving license.

Understanding the Class C License

A Class C driving license is a type of commercial driver's license (CDL) that is particularly developed for motorists who operate cars that do not fall under the Class A or Class B classifications. These automobiles consist of:

  • School buses
  • Traveler buses
  • Large vans
  • Some trucks with harmful materials recommendations

The Class C license is essential for individuals who wish to drive these types of cars for a living or for individual usage. It is particularly essential for those who operate in transport, tourism, and delivery services.

Steps to Obtain a Class C Driving License

  1. Fulfill the Eligibility Requirements

    • Age: You must be at least 18 years old to make an application for a Class C license. However, to drive across state lines, you need to be 21 years of ages.
    • Residency: You need to be a legal citizen of the state where you are using for the license.
    • Standard Driving Skills: You should have a valid non-commercial driver's license and a tidy driving record.
    • Medical Certification: You must pass a Department of Transportation (DOT) medical exam to guarantee you are fit to run an industrial car.
  2. Research Study the CDL Manual

    • Each state provides a CDL handbook that lays out the rules, guidelines, and safe driving practices for commercial lorries. It is important to study this handbook completely to get ready for the composed test.
  3. Take the Written Test

    • The composed test covers different subjects, consisting of lorry examination, fundamental control, and safe driving practices. You will likewise need to pass any extra endorsements needed for the specific type of car you wish to drive. Typical recommendations include:
      • Hazardous Materials (H): Required if you will be transferring harmful materials.
      • Traveler (P): Required if you will be driving an automobile developed to carry 16 or more guests.
      • School Bus (S): Required if you will be driving a school bus.
  4. Obtain a Commercial Learner's Permit (CLP)

    • After passing the written test, you will get a Commercial Learner's Permit (CLP). This permit enables you to practice driving commercial automobiles under the supervision of a licensed industrial driver.
    • Practice Hours: You must hold the CLP for at least 14 days and log a minimum of 50 hours of practice driving before you can take the abilities test.
  5. Pass the Skills Test

    • The skills test includes three parts:
      • Pre-Trip Inspection: You will be needed to check the vehicle to guarantee it is safe to operate.
      • Standard Controls: This test evaluates your capability to manage the lorry in different circumstances, consisting of starting, stopping, and maneuvering.
      • Road Test: You will drive the vehicle on the road to show your capability to run it securely in traffic.
  6. Get the Class C License

    • When you have actually passed the abilities test, you can get your Class C driving license. You will need to provide the following files:
      • Proof of identity (driver's license, passport)
      • Proof of residency (energy costs, lease contract)
      • Proof of Social Security number (Social Security card)
      • Medical accreditation card
      • CLP (if applicable)
    • Fees: There will be a fee for the license application, which differs by state.
  7. Keep Your License

    • Renewal: Your Class C license must be renewed periodically, usually every couple of years. The renewal procedure and charges differ by state.
    • Background Checks: Some states need regular background checks, specifically if you have certain endorsements like the Hazardous Materials endorsement.
    • Continuing Education: To preserve your license, you might require to complete continuing education courses, particularly if you have recommendations.

Frequently asked questions About Obtaining a Class C Driving License

Q: How long does it take to get a Class C driving license?A: The procedure can take a couple of weeks to a couple of months, depending upon your preparation and the accessibility of test slots. Here's a breakdown:

  • Written Test: Can be taken as quickly as you are ready.
  • CLP Practice: Minimum of 14 days.
  • Abilities Test: Schedule as quickly as you feel great and satisfy the practice requirements.
  • License Issuance: Immediate upon passing the abilities test, however the actual card might take a few weeks to get here by mail.

Q: What is the distinction in between a Class C license and a non-commercial Class D license?A: A Class C license is a business driver's license that permits you to run particular kinds of business lorries. A non-commercial Class D license is a standard driver's license that allows you to drive personal lorries, such as cars and trucks and small trucks. The Class C license has more rigid requirements, including a DOT medical exam and additional recommendations.

Q: Can I use my Class C license to drive throughout state lines?A: Yes, however to drive across state lines, you need to be at least 21 years of ages and abide by federal guidelines, such as having a Medical Examiner's Certificate and a satisfactory medical card.

Q: Do I need to take a driving school course to get a Class C license?A: While it is not obligatory, taking a driving school course can considerably improve your opportunities of passing the skills test. Driving schools supply hands-on training and acquaint you with the particular requirements and driving methods needed for business vehicles.

Q: What are the effects of having a suspended Class C license?A: If your Class C license is suspended, you will not be permitted to run industrial lorries throughout the suspension duration. This can have serious implications for your employment and might need you to complete additional training or pay fines before your license is restored.

Q: Can I drive a Class A or köp europeiskt körkort online Class B car with a Class C license?A: No, a Class C license just permits you to run automobiles that satisfy the Class C criteria. To drive Class A or Class B cars, you will require to get the matching CDL.

Q: Are there specific endorsements I need to contribute to my Class C license?A: Yes, if you plan to transfer hazardous products, drive an automobile with more than 15 travelers, or run a school bus, you will need to add the appropriate endorsements. Each endorsement requires a different written test and, in many cases, an abilities test.

Q: What are the penalties for running an industrial car without a legitimate Class C license?A: Operating a business lorry without a valid Class C license can result in fines, license suspension, and even legal action. It is necessary to guarantee you have the suitable license and endorsements before operating a business vehicle.

Q: How frequently do I need to restore my Class C license?A: The renewal duration differs by state, however it is usually every 4 to 8 years. You will need to renew your license and pay the associated fees to preserve your driving benefits.

Q: What should I do if I move to a various state?A: If you transfer to a various state, you will require to transfer your Class C license to the new state. This generally involves taking a written test and potentially an abilities test, depending on the state's requirements.
